Fields-Penn 1860 House

Search Abingdon Virginia

Offers a look at an 1860 upper middle class home. Highlights include period furniture and antiques of the era. Open daily 1-4pm, August 1-14; Wednesday-Saturday 1-4pm, April-July and August 15-December 23. Free to the public.

Location: 208 W Main St, Abingdon Virginia 24210 Telephone 276-676-0216
